In silver with red and green enamels, fire damaged, measuring 71 mm (w) x 70 mm (h), exhibiting extensive melting, traces of the enamels remain visible on the obverse, the vertical pinback on the reverse undulated but intact, as found. Footnote: The Order of Saint Stanislaus was a Polish order of knighthood founded in 1765 by King Stanisaw August Poniatowski of the Polish Lithuanian Commonwealth. It remained under the Kingdom
